Output 3bac53fdc28225b95c9245ed84f7904d1e43af77203c940c2e812a5cf08d77dd:1

value
811710
script pubkey
OP_0 OP_PUSHBYTES_32 ca8a0702311c1d8da55d0810e3f30bd9364a2daffa3b33c60bb1d476fd1599c6
address
bc1qe29qwq33rswcmf2apqgw8uctmymy5td0lgan83stk828dlg4n8rq0yvt9e
transaction
3bac53fdc28225b95c9245ed84f7904d1e43af77203c940c2e812a5cf08d77dd
confirmations
189057
spent
true